Fahrenheit pioneered the manufacture of thermometers using mercury, and established 0F as the stabilized temperature when equal amounts of ice, water, and salt are mixed. He then defined 96F as the temperature "when the thermometer is held in the mouth or under the armpit of a living man in good health".
